Two riders flown to rotorua hospital
The Taupo Based Greenlea Rescue helicopter was dispatched to broadlands, north of Taupo yesterday evening.
A man
sustained pelvic injuries falling from a horse, and was
flown to Rotorua hospital.
Today the Greenlea helicopter
transported a motorcyclist, who had also fallen from his
mount north of Taupo. Once again to Rotorua, in this
instance with leg and shoulder injuries.
Philips Search and Rescue Trust is a charitable organisation, operating rescue helicopters throughout the Central North Island. Philips Search and Rescue Trust relies on support from principal sponsors and community donations. Special thanks to Taupo's principal sponsor, Greenlea. This crucial financial support ensures our rescue helicopters can continue to bring life-saving equipment, rescue personnel and trauma-trained medics directly to the patient.
